Output 070c435b5e65d2ff0680ac6658d9af52b9247ac662717c5a9154717c1237ea4c:1

value
978936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80f63b08659016209af9758681caaeaf6be3c3d7 OP_EQUAL
address
3DSuPVwk9XLzGzrfemnDwYywX4tBmgumMJ
transaction
070c435b5e65d2ff0680ac6658d9af52b9247ac662717c5a9154717c1237ea4c
confirmations
352657
spent
true